About
Archana Saranathan is a surgical researcher whose work focuses on the critical intersection of robotic surgery and skill retention. Her primary research areas include surgical education, simulation-based training, and the maintenance of technical proficiency in robotic-assisted procedures. Saranathan’s major contributions lie in establishing evidence-based protocols for surgeons to preserve their skills during periods of robotic surgery inactivity. Her 2013 study, which has garnered 9 citations, demonstrated that structured practice with inanimate models can help newly-trained residents maintain robotic surgical proficiency. She further expanded this work in 2014, exploring how virtual reality platforms can serve as effective tools for skill maintenance, a study that has earned 6 citations. These investigations address a pressing challenge in modern surgery: ensuring that trained surgeons remain competent when faced with limited access to robotic systems. Saranathan’s research has practical implications for surgical training programs, offering cost-effective strategies to prevent skill decay. Her work is particularly notable for its focus on the transition from training to clinical practice, helping to bridge the gap between initial certification and ongoing professional competence.
